Role Purpose:
We’re looking for an experienced Credit Control Manager to lead our credit control function, overseeing a portfolio of c.1,000 client accounts. You’ll manage three Team Leaders, leading a team of around 20 people, and play a key strategic role within finance. Reporting to the Head of Credit Control, you’ll help shape cash collection, credit risk, and team performance at scale.
Key Areas:
- Lead and develop three Team Leaders, ensuring consistent performance across the credit control function.
- Oversee credit control activity across a high-volume, high-value client portfolio, ensuring timely collections.
- Manage a diverse debt book using appropriate strategies based on risk, value, and client relationships.
- Review and manage credit limits and policies in line with business risk appetite.
- Drive cash collection strategy and DSO reduction, setting targets and tracking progress.
- Produce clear KPI and performance reporting for the Head of Credit Control.
- Build strong relationships with sales, account management, and client finance teams.
- Identify and implement process and automation improvements to increase efficiency.
- Manage credit risk and bad debt provisions through regular portfolio reviews.
- Support the development of scalable credit control policies and best practice.
People Management:
- Set expectations for PDPs, appraisals, and regular 1:1s, with at least two formal reviews per year.
- Coach and support individual and team performance to maximise productivity.
- Promote a customer-focused culture with clear accountability.
- Keep teams informed through regular communication on performance and priorities.
- Act as an ambassador for our values, creating a positive and supportive team environment.
- Champion wellbeing and healthy work-life balance.
Experience:
- 5+ years’ experience in credit control or accounts receivable management.
- Proven experience managing people.
- Strong background managing high-volume, high-value portfolios.
- Working knowledge of ERP and accounting systems (e.g. SAP, Oracle, Sage, NetSuite).
- Strong analytical, communication, and stakeholder management skills.
- Proactive, solution-focused mindset with confidence to influence.
